The Vitreous Tamponades Market serves as a critical segment of vitreoretinal surgery, particularly used post-vitrectomy to support retinal reattachment. Gaseous tamponades (e.g., SF₆, C₃F₈) and liquid tamponades (e.g., silicone oil, perfluorocarbons) are primary products. In 2024, gaseous tamponades comprised 45% of volume share, while liquid tamponades held 55%. Annually, over 300,000 vitrectomy procedures deploy tamponade agents globally. Vitreous Tamponades Market Latest Trends

The Vitreous Tamponades Market Trends show a shift toward personalized and longer-acting tamponade solutions. Gaseous tamponades remain widely used in simple retinal detachments, with SF₆ (sulfur hexafluoride) expanding 2× in volume and used in 40% of gas cases; C₃F₈ (perfluoropropane) can expand 4× and is used in 20% of gas tamponade applications per ophthalmic practices. Long-acting silicone oil remains prevalent in complex detachments and proliferative vitreoretinopathy (PVR), accounting for 30% of tamponade uses. Perfluorocarbon liquids are used intraoperatively in 15% of cases as short-term support. Innovations in hydrogel-based vitreous substitutes are gaining traction—12 investigational products are in preclinical or early clinical stages as tamponades with better biocompatibility and less need for removal. Sustained-release tamponade agents combining drug therapies (e.g. anti-VEGF) are emerging in 8 programs. Trends also show that 23-25G minimally invasive vitrectomy systems adopted by >65% of surgeons now drive higher demand for slower-resorbing gas or long-duration tamponades. RESTRAINT

"Risk of postoperative complications and limitations of current tamponade materials"

A major restraint in the Vitreous Tamponades Market Analysis is associated complications of tamponades. Silicone oil emulsification occurs in 20% of long-term cases, often needing secondary surgery to remove the oil. Gaseous tamponades cause transient vision impairment; many patients report 30% reduction in vision clarity until absorption. Rising intraocular pressure (IOP) post gas tamponade is observed in 8%–10% of cases, particularly when gas expands above safe limits. In gas tamponade usage, expansion must be limited to <25% of vitreous volume to avoid pressure spikes. Additionally, gas tamponades require strict patient head positioning adherence (7 days) in 60% of cases, which is challenging in elderly patients. The need for a second surgery to remove non-reabsorbable tamponades (e.g., silicone oil) in 15% of cases adds cost and risk. Also, heavier liquid tamponades (e.g. perfluorocarbon) are limited by cost, biocompatibility, and surgeon familiarity, which restrict adoption in resource-constrained markets.

OPPORTUNITY

" Development of next-generation biodegradable, hydrogel and drug-eluting tamponade agents"

One promising opportunity in the Vitreous Tamponades Market Opportunities is the development of biodegradable hydrogels, advanced polymer-based tamponades, and drug-eluting systems. More than 12 hydrogel or polymer-based vitreous substitute programs are under development to replace conventional tamponades without requiring removal. Some prototypes mimic native vitreous (99% water content) and aim to gradually degrade over 2–6 months. Drug-loaded tamponades that release anti-VEGF or corticosteroids are being trialed in 8 clinical studies, enabling pharmacotherapy delivery along with retinal support. Dual-phase tamponade mixtures combining gas + liquid are emerging—one novel dual-phase gas was launched in 2024 to allow customizable tamponade duration. In emerging markets, adoption of long-acting tamponades could reduce reoperations; surgeons in India and China used silicone oil in 15,000 cases in 2023. Biocompatible tamponades that reduce inflammation or cataract formation (in 10% of cases with current tamponades) are also ripe for growth. BY TYPE

Gaseous Tamponades: Gaseous tamponades include sulfur hexafluoride (SF₆), perfluoropropane (C₃F₈), hexafluoroethane (C₂F₆). These gases are short-acting or long-acting, expanding relative volumes (SF₆ doubles, C₃F₈ quadruples). In vitreoretinal practice, gas tamponades are used in 60% of standard detachments. Short-acting gases offer quicker visual recovery; long-acting gases provide longer retinal tamponade. Use of gas tamponades increased 10% year-on-year in many centers adopting 25-gauge vitrectomy. Gas tamponades must be injected within safe expansion limits (max 25% vitreous volume) to avoid >8 mmHg intraocular pressure elevation in 8% of surgeries. These properties make gaseous tamponades efficient for simpler retinal procedures and drive a robust segment in the Vitreous Tamponades Market.

Liquid Tamponades: Liquid tamponades consist of silicone oils (various viscosities) and perfluorocarbon heavy liquids. Silicone oil is the most widely used liquid tamponade, especially in complex detachments and proliferative vitreoretinopathy (PVR) cases. It remains in 30% of cases over multiple months and is removed later in 15% of patients. Perfluorocarbon liquids serve intraoperatively in 15% of vitrectomies as “third hand” tools or short-term tamponade. Liquid tamponades comprise 55% of vitreous tamponade usage by volume. High-viscosity silicone oils (e.g. 5,000 centistoke) are used in 25% of silicone oil procedures. Liquid agents are favored for long-term support, particularly in retina centers handling complicated cases, providing sustained tamponade for weeks to months.

New Product Development

New product development in the Vitreous Tamponades Market is highly active in hydrogel substitutes, dual-phase gas mixes, biodegradable polymers, and drug-eluting tamponades. In 2023, a novel dual-phase gas mixture entered pilot use in 200 retina cases, allowing customizable absorption times. In 2024, one company announced a biodegradable polymer tamponade engineered to dissolve over 3–4 months, avoiding the need for removal surgery. Hydrogel vitreous substitutes mimicking 99% water content are being trialed in 10 institutions. Drug-eluting tamponades delivering anti-VEGF or corticosteroids are under development in 8 clinical studies. A next-generation silicone oil variant with lower emulsification risk was introduced in late 2024, showing 15% lower emulsification in animal tests. One firm launched a heavy silicone oil formulation optimized for inferior retinal detachments, used in 100 complex cases in early 2025.
